    Kennet Vale TTC Leads Table Tennis Boom in Devizes League

    Kennet Vale Table Tennis Club near Marlborough is celebrating an outstanding year of growth, with membership now exceeding 100 players under the guidance of Richard Ramsden. The club’s inclusive attitudes and welcoming atmosphere have built a thriving table tennis community, achieving notable success in recruiting women to both the club and the league.

    Strong links with local schools have also fuelled a surge in junior participation, with more young players than ever picking up a bat. This new generation of talent is helping to secure the club’s future and energising the local table tennis scene. To support this, Kennet Vale has trained new coaches — including a young leader — ensuring that players of all ages and abilities receive quality guidance. The club has also expanded into additional facilities and is actively seeking new solutions for further growth.

    Kennet Vale Table Tennis Club’s growth, is a credit to Richard Ramsden, local volunteers and the collaboration across the Table Tennis Community in the area. Kennet Vale is a rural location which makes the success all the more impressive, as many local barriers have been addressed through creative problem solving.

    Amanda Leonard – Area Manager for the South West

    That spirit is spreading across the region. The Devizes League has leapt from 24 to 30 teams for the 2025/26 season — a 25% rise — making it the largest league the area has seen in decades. With entries now confirmed, the competition will feature three divisions of ten teams each.

    The plan is to recruit further teams to the League in 2026. If just 1 more team enters the league will consider running 4 Divisions. This would be the first time since 1983 (43 Years)!

    Richard Ramsden – Kennet Vale TTC & Devizes League
